Job description

The successful candidate will play a critical role in the timely aggregation and consolidation of financial information for the group and ensuring accurate and timely reporting of financial information. They will also provide in-depth analysis and produce insightful information for management’s use.

Are you someone who can:

  • Manage the monthly, quarterly, and annual financial consolidation processes, ensuring all financial data is timeously aggregated, accurately compiled and reported.
  • Have In-depth involvement in the annual budget and monthly forecasting process including the consolidation and analysis thereof.
  • Pro-actively engage with Franchise accountants prior to the submission deadline to obtain relevant information regarding the current month’s transactions, deal with complex transactions, queries, issues and errors.
  • Develop and maintain consolidation and reporting procedures to streamline processes and improve accuracy.
  • Prepare consolidated financial statements in compliance with IFRS and group policies.
  • Prepare the results booklet for interim and year-end.
  • Analyse financial results, identify trends, and provide insightful commentary to senior management.
  • Coordinate with various departments and subsidiaries to gather financial information and ensure consistency in reporting.
  • Assist in the preparation/review of management reports, board presentations, and other ad hoc financial analyses.
  • Ensure compliance with internal controls related to financial reporting and to update the group finance internal control documents.
  • Be the records management custodian for the group reporting team ensuring compliance to group policies.
  • Support the external audit process, including preparation of audit schedules and responding to auditor inquiries.
